How Much Do Your Regular Issue (Trader or Ordeal) Flaps Cost
I am curious to see exactly how much your Ordeal or Trader flaps cost for you to purchase. If there are several different prices (maybe it is cheaper at a lodge event than at the council office), please use whatever the lowest one is.

blackeagle- 12-25-2005

Just about every single flaps cost $3.00. There are some set deals such as the obv sets were you can get all three for $8.00. This is in Black Eagle Lodge.

ferris274- 12-25-2005

My lodge is all over the board really. It just depends on who you are and when you feel like buying. Basically, if you wait long enough, you can buy some of our NOAC issues for $2 or so. The standard price for just about everything starts around $5 (except for our legend set, which was originally $10 per flap as a fundraiser because we had almost no money in our budget at the time). However, if you are a delegate to the event that the patch is for (NOAC, Conclave, or Jamboree), you can usually buy as many flaps as you want within a dollar or two of cost. This would be why I will very rarely offer my standard issue flaps in trade (although I do have a few), but I will almost always have NOAC issues in dupe.
